Course Contents
History of photography, working principle of cameras, types of photography, camera accessories and equipment, things to consider when taking photos
Weekly Detailed Course Contents
WeekTheoreticalPracticeLaboratory
1Photography history
2In-Camera Light control: shutter speed, aperture, exposure meter
3Control systems in the camera: depth of field control, shutter-aperture relationship, ISO values and image quality.
4Lens types
5Cameras: Single-lens cameras, dual-lens cameras
6Digital and analog photography
7Composition in photography
8Portrait shooting
9nature photography
10Lighting techniques
11Lighting techniques
12Product photography
13Use of photographic accessories and equipment
14An overview
